The recent change of perspective known also as “Space 2.0” will revolutionize the paradigms of satellite and, more in general, aerospace communications. The old role of “sky repeaters” attributed to Space network nodes no longer copes with the emerging requirements of flexibility, global and ubiquitous connectivity already emerged in 5G vision. In such a perspective, the role of Satellite will be reconsidered in the framework of softwarized, reconfigurable and sustainable network infrastructures.

The PhD Summer School Frontier Technologies for “Space 2.0” Communications, organized by Università degli Studi di Trento in collaboration with the Università di Genova and Università degli Studi di Roma "Tor Vergata" under the patronage of Aerospace and Electronic Systems Society (AESS) and the Agenzia Spaziale Italiana (ASI), aims at offering an overview of most advanced technologies concerning a renewed vision of Space connectivity for the next decades.

The School is addressed to PhD students in the areas of Information and Communication Technologies, Physical Science, Earth and Space Exploration.
The event will be held in English
